Apple UK puts squeeze on iBook repairs
By ron carlson, Insanely Great Mac
February 14th 2005

Users upset to find shipping, handling no longer free-of-charge

"Apple's iBook repair program is back in the headlines again with news from the 
UK. Apparently, as of Feb 7, Apple UK has revised its terms, and has now begun 
charging for shipping and handling, both ways.
